Written by industry experts, The Practical Brewer is regarded as a trade standard achieving worldwide acceptance as an outstanding basic training tool in the art and science of brewing. From proven practical procedures to recent innovative technologies, the book offers practical solutions to many everyday concerns.

The latest edition includes three new chapters dealing with low calorie beer/low alcohol beers, environmental issues and micro brewing. Since the first edition was published in 1946, The Practical Brewer has been an invaluable tool for providing information to new entrants in the field of brewing – and as a useful reference for the more experienced brewer.
